Skip to content

日志

使用方法

控制台日志输出

java
ILogger loggerConsole = new LoggerConsole();    // 控制台日志,从控制台输出

阿里云SLS日志输出

java
ILogger loggerSls = new LoggerSls();
loggerSls.initialUseDefault(context)        // 使用默认参数初始化
         .setShopId(3157)                   // 设置门店ID
         .setCommId(1000)                   // 设置CommId
         .setVersion("1.0.0");              // 设置当前版本

综合日志输出

java
// 综合日志输出,将会调用传入的所有日志实例,进行输出
ILogger loggerComplex = new LoggerComplex(loggerSls, loggerConsole);

日志方法

java
/**
     * 通用记录方法
     * @param level         日志级别
     * @param tag           tag
     * @param message       日志消息
     */
    void log(LoggerLevel level, String tag, String message);

    /**
     * 日志info记录
     * @param tag           tag
     * @param message       日志消息
     */
    void info(String tag, String message);

    /**
     * 日志debug记录
     * @param tag           tag
     * @param message       日志消息
     */
    void debug(String tag, String message);

    /**
     * 日志error记录
     * @param tag           tag
     * @param message       日志消息
     */
    void error(String tag, String message);

    /**
     * 日志error记录
     * @param tag           tag
     * @param ex            日志消息
     */
    void error(String tag, Exception ex);

    /**
     * 日志warn记录
     * @param tag           tag
     * @param message       日志消息
     */
    void warn(String tag, String message);

    /**
     * 日志verhose记录
     * @param tag           tag
     * @param message       日志消息
     */
    void verbose(String tag, String message);

广州宝点数字化科技